How To Fix /SAPAPO/DP_EVENT012 - Event type &1 is used in configuration(s)


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SAPAPO/DP_EVENT -

  • Message number: 012

  • Message text: Event type &1 is used in configuration(s)

    The SAP error message /SAPAPO/DP_EVENT012 indicates that an event type is being used in one or more configurations within the SAP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) system, specifically in the Demand Planning (DP) module. This error typically arises when you attempt to delete or modify an event type that is still in use.

    Cause:

    The primary cause of this error is that the event type you are trying to delete or modify is currently assigned to one or more configurations in the system. Event types are used in various planning processes, and if they are still linked to configurations, the system will prevent changes to maintain data integrity.

    Solution:

    To resolve this error, you can follow these steps:

    1. Identify Configurations: Determine which configurations are using the event type. You can do this by checking the relevant settings in the SAP APO system. This may involve looking into the configuration settings for the Demand Planning area.

    2. Remove Event Type from Configurations: Once you have identified the configurations that are using the event type, you will need to either:

      • Remove the event type from those configurations if it is no longer needed.
      • Modify the configurations to use a different event type if applicable.
    3. Check for Dependencies: Ensure that there are no other dependencies or references to the event type in other areas of the system that might prevent its deletion or modification.

    4. Test Changes: After making the necessary changes, test the configurations to ensure that they work as expected without the event type.

    5. Retry the Action: Once the event type is no longer in use, you can retry the action that initially caused the error.
